Polypropylene, while sometimes slightly more expensive, offers superior heat resistance and durability, which is why it is frequently chosen for hot beverage applications or microwave-safe containers. Many modern manufacturers also produce cups that are BPA-free, addressing consumer concerns regarding endocrine disruptors.
